Prado Rodeno
Prado Rodeno is a locality in Cuenca, Castile-La Mancha. Prado Rodeno is situated nearby to the locality La Espedera, as well as near El Nacimiento.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Pajarón is a municipality located in the province of Cuenca, Castile-La Mancha, Spain. It has a population of 90. Pajarón is situated 4½ km south of Prado Rodeno.

Valdemorillo de la Sierra is a municipality located in the province of Cuenca, Castile-La Mancha, Spain. According to the 2004 census, the municipality has a population of 81 inhabitants. Valdemorillo de la Sierra is situated 5 km north of Prado Rodeno.

Pajaroncillo is a municipality located in the province of Cuenca, Castile-La Mancha, Spain. It has a population of 68. Pajaroncillo is situated 8 km southeast of Prado Rodeno.
